Role Responsibilities
As a Manager, you'll work as part of a team of problem solvers with extensive Advisory and industry experience, helping our clients solve their complex business issues from strategy to execution. Responsibilities include but are not limited to:

- Performing robust business enterprise and equity valuations using the Income Approach, Market Approach and Net Assets Approach methods incorporating sector, deal and/or investment considerations.

- Interpreting the results from the various valuation methods applied and concluding on an appropriate valuation estimate.

- Performing purchase price allocations and intangible asset valuations in accordance with IFRS 3 and IFRS 13.

- Providing expert opinions of value including fairness opinions and valuation reviews of third party reports.

- Delivering high quality work products and presenting valuation findings both internally and to C-Suite level clients (where required).

- Leading, managing and motivating a team in carrying out valuation engagements.

- Managing overall project economics, billings and collections.

- Providing support to junior team members in guiding and reviewing their work outputs.

- Building a network around your peer group internally within PwC and externally.

- Working with colleagues across all lines of services to deliver valuations involving other project teams.

- Assisting with the development of proposals to win new projects.

- Complying with all risk and quality and administrative requirements.

- Keeping up to date with valuation technical/market developments and contributing to technical forums and other practice development initiatives.

REQUIREMENTS

Requirements

- Years of Experience: 6+ years of professional experience with a focus on Valuations for Deals and Financial Reporting.

- Minimum Degree Required: Undergraduate degree (bachelor's degree) or equivalent as a minimum educational requirement

- CFA, qualified ACA or ACCA equivalent designations are preferred.

- Language Skills: Fluent in written and spoken English. Arabic is a plus

- Travel Requirements: Flexibility to travel. This means we may require you to work away from your base office location where overnight stays may be required. Where possible, we will take your preferences into account and strike a balance between meeting your career development/personal needs and those of the business and our clients.

- Prior exposure to and knowledge of external research databases (e.g., S&P Capital IQ) in quantifying assumptions for the use in valuation models and for general market research.

- Excellent Microsoft Excel skills (prior exposure to or experience in financial modeling).

- Intermediate to advanced skills in analytical tools are preferred.

- Exceptional analytical and technical aptitude, possess both financial and commercial acumen and enjoy problem solving to understand the drivers of a business, analyze their data and use this to provide insight and advice to our clients.

- Passion for innovation, technology, and new tools, and applying and developing yourself to new areas (e.g., quickly getting up to speed with tools, analytical approaches and business challenges).

- The ability to build collaborative working relationships at all levels, establishing credibility both internally and externally.
